Output 100bc96c59becaf4f5025808d0ba86b88cf1b380da7ff5119bdf476536a03826:0

value
3422260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30d3a5c80ee520bfc320b92cdfc41a89c63579c6 OP_EQUAL
address
369BuHQ7LSPsJuoqP5TfvTAsXN1FFHUnTc
transaction
100bc96c59becaf4f5025808d0ba86b88cf1b380da7ff5119bdf476536a03826
spent
true